The MET 2026 Application Process is conducted by the Manippal Academy of Higher Education (MAHE) for admission to undergraduate programs such as BTech, BPharm, BSc, and other allied courses offered across Manipal campuses. The entire application process is online, student-friendly, and designed to ensure a smooth transition from registration to examination and counselling.

Understanding the application process in detail helps candidates avoid common errors, ensures eligibility compliance, and improves the chances of successful participation in MET 2026.

MET 2026 Application Process 

The MET 2026 application process consists of the following mandatory stages:

StageDescription
Eligibility CheckConfirm academic and subject requirements
Online RegistrationCreate applicant account
Application Form FillingEnter personal, academic, and course details
Document UploadUpload photograph and signature
Application Fee PaymentPay required fee online
Final SubmissionReview and submit the form

Each stage must be completed in sequence for the application to be considered valid.

MET 2026 Application Dates (Tentative)

Based on previous admission cycles, the expected schedule for MET 2026 is as follows:

EventTentative Timeline
Application Form ReleaseSeptember–October 2025
Last Date to Submit ApplicationMarch 2026
Application Correction WindowMarch–April 2026
Slot BookingApril 2026
Admit Card AvailabilityApril–May 2026

Candidates should regularly log in to their dashboard to stay updated.

Step 1: Check MET 2026 Eligibility Criteria

Before beginning the application process, candidates must ensure they meet the prescribed eligibility criteria. This includes:

  • Passing or appearing in Class 12 or equivalent examination

  • Studying Physics, Mathematics, and English as compulsory subjects

  • Securing the minimum aggregate marks as required

Candidates who fail to meet eligibility conditions may be disqualified during counselling, even if they qualify the exam.

Step 2: Online Registration for MET 2026

Online registration is the first technical step in the application process. Candidates must create an account using a valid email ID and mobile number.

Details Required for Registration

  • Candidate’s full name (as per official records)

  • Active email address

  • Mobile number

  • Preferred course or program

After registration, candidates receive a unique application number and password, which must be used for all future activities such as slot booking and counselling.

Step 3: Filling the MET 2026 Application Form

Once registered, candidates must log in and complete the application form by providing accurate personal, academic, and exam-related information.

Personal Information Section

Candidates need to enter:

  • Date of birth

  • Gender

  • Nationality

  • Category (if applicable)

  • Parent or guardian details

  • Permanent and correspondence address

All information must match official documents to avoid verification issues later.

Academic Information Section

Candidates must provide detailed academic records:

QualificationDetails Required
Class 10Board, year of passing, marks obtained
Class 12Board, subjects studied, marks or appearing status

Marks should be entered exactly as per mark sheets.

Course and Test City Preferences

Candidates must select:

  • Program(s) they wish to apply for

  • Preferred test city or exam centre

Selections should be made carefully, as changes may not be allowed later.

Step 4: Uploading Documents

Uploading documents is a mandatory part of the application process. Candidates must upload scanned copies of the required documents in the prescribed format.

Documents to be Uploaded

DocumentGuidelines
PhotographRecent, clear image with light background
SignatureSigned using black or blue ink

Failure to upload correct documents may result in rejection of the application.

Step 5: Payment of MET 2026 Application Fee

After completing the form, candidates must pay the application fee online to confirm their application.

Accepted Payment Methods

  • Debit card

  • Credit card

  • Net banking

  • UPI

Expected Application Fee Structure

Candidate CategoryExpected Fee Range
Indian Candidates₹600 – ₹1,000
NRI / Foreign Candidates₹2,500 – ₹3,000

The application fee is non-refundable and non-transferable.

Step 6: Review and Final Submission

Before final submission, candidates should carefully review all entered details.

Final Checklist Before Submission

  • Verify personal and academic details

  • Check uploaded photograph and signature

  • Confirm successful payment

Once submitted, the application form cannot be edited unless a correction window is provided.

Application Correction Window

MAHE may provide a limited application correction window to allow candidates to edit specific fields such as:

  • Contact details

  • Limited academic information

Candidates should utilize this facility cautiously, as not all fields may be editable.

After MET 2026 Application Submission

Once the application is successfully submitted:

  • Candidates can book their exam slots

  • Admit cards are issued after slot booking

  • Candidates appear for the MET 2026 examination

  • Results and rank lists are released online

  • Qualified candidates participate in counselling and seat allotment
